The cheapest way to get from Calais to Podgorica is to train and bus and fly which costs €55 - €350 and takes 9h 38m.
The fastest way to get from Calais to Podgorica is to train and fly which takes 9h 33m and costs €100 - €390.
The distance between Calais and Podgorica is 1680 km. The road distance is 2048.1 km.
The best way to get from Calais to Podgorica without a car is to train and bus which takes 28h 35m and costs .
It takes approximately 9h 33m to get from Calais to Podgorica,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Calais to Podgorica is 2048 km. It takes approximately 22h 14m to drive from Calais to Podgorica.

There is no direct connection from Calais to Podgorica. However, you can take the train to Lille Flandres, take the train to Charleroi-Central, walk to CHARLEROI Gare Centrale - Quai 18, take the bus to CHARLEROI Airport, walk to Brussels South Charleroi Airport (CRL) airport, fly to Podgorica Airport (TGD), walk to Aerodrom, then take the train to Podgorica. Alternatively, you can take a train from Calais Ville to Podgorica , Bus station via Lille Flandres, Paris Nord, Paris Est, Stuttgart Hbf, Hauptbahnhof, München Hbf, München Hbf, Shkodër, and Shkoder,Rruga Teuta in around 28h 35m.
